Typical NiCd packs are 1.25 volts per cell. An 8pk would be about 10v.
Typical NiMH packs are 1.20 volts per cell. An 8pk would be 9.6v

Voltages may be significantly higher for a fully charged pack, (10.5v not uncommon) but this will quickly drop under load.

Most (but not all) peak-detecting chargers work with nicads and nimh batteries. It'd be best to check the documentation on your charger, I don't know what that one supports.

I have the Duratrax IntelliPeak #DTXP4110 charger. It seems to work fine for AA battery packs. I'm not sure how good it is fo Sub-C packs.
The NiMH packs are 1.2v (Nominal) per cell. I peak charge them at the rated ma + 10%.
I stop charging once they peak. The charger you have will go into trickle after it peaks. I disconnect it as soon as I notice it has peaked. The jury is still out on cycling NiMH packs. Choose your on course. The DuraTrx charger I have specifically says that you should not discharge NiMh cells greater that 'AA' with it. My Rx pack is 3000ma Sub-C NiMH.
